Fannin County Electric Cooperative has contracted with Osmose Utility Services, Inc. (Osmose) to perform utility pole safety inspection services in the area northwest of Bonham in Fannin county. The area extends from Hwy 56 northward to the Red River and from FM 273 westward to Savoy including Revenna, and Mulberry areas and area north of Savoy and Ector. The Osmose crews will evaluate the condition of Fannin County Electric Cooperative-owned poles and perform any necessary maintenance. We ask that you allow Osmose personnel access to all Fannin County Electric Cooperative facilities that are located within the utility easement that’s on or adjacent to your property. Once on-site, the inspection process normally takes approximately 10-30 minutes per pole. We apologize for any inconvenience this important process may cause. Fannin County Electric Cooperative, Inc is a non-profit rural electric utility cooperative headquartered in Bonham, Texas. Fannin County Electric has been serving the rural residents of Fannin, Grayson, Hunt, Lamar, and Collin Counties since 1937.
